怎么去掉excel表value

怎么去掉excel表value

要去掉Excel表格中的value,可以通过删除、替换、使用条件格式等方法来实现。以下将详细讲解其中的一种方法:删除某一列或单元格中的特定值。

在Excel中,有时我们需要删除某些特定的值,例如某个单元格中的特定数值或文本,或者是整个列中的特定值。删除这些值的方法有很多,例如使用查找和替换功能、使用过滤器、使用VBA脚本等。下面将详细介绍这些方法。

一、使用查找和替换功能

1. 查找和替换特定值

Excel提供了强大的查找和替换功能,可以帮助我们快速找到并替换特定的值。

  • 步骤1:打开Excel表格,选择需要操作的工作表。
  • 步骤2:按Ctrl+H,调出“查找和替换”对话框。
  • 步骤3:在“查找内容”框中输入要删除的值,在“替换为”框中留空。
  • 步骤4:点击“全部替换”,Excel将会删除所有匹配的值。

2. 使用通配符进行查找和替换

如果你需要删除的是某些模式匹配的值,比如所有以某个字符开头的值,可以使用通配符进行查找和替换。

  • 步骤1:同样打开“查找和替换”对话框
  • 步骤2:在“查找内容”框中输入带有通配符的模式,例如 A* 表示所有以A开头的值。
  • 步骤3:点击“全部替换”,将这些值删除。

二、使用过滤器删除特定值

1. 应用过滤器

过滤器是Excel中另一个强大的工具,可以帮助我们快速找到并删除特定的值。

  • 步骤1:选择包含数据的列
  • 步骤2:点击菜单栏上的“数据”选项卡,然后点击“筛选”按钮。
  • 步骤3:点击列标题旁边的下拉箭头,选择“文本筛选”或“数字筛选”。
  • 步骤4:输入要删除的值,应用筛选。

2. 删除筛选后的行

  • 步骤1:应用筛选后,只会显示匹配的行。
  • 步骤2:选择这些行,右键点击,选择“删除行”。
  • 步骤3:取消筛选,所有匹配的值将被删除。

三、使用VBA脚本

对于一些复杂的操作,VBA脚本可以提供更高效的解决方案。

1. 打开VBA编辑器

  • 步骤1:按Alt+F11,打开VBA编辑器。
  • 步骤2:在VBA编辑器中,插入一个新模块。

2. 编写VBA脚本

下面是一个简单的VBA脚本示例,用于删除特定的值。

Sub DeleteSpecificValue()

Dim ws As Worksheet

Dim rng As Range

Dim cell As Range

Dim deleteValue As String

' 设置要删除的值

deleteValue = "要删除的值"

' 设置要操作的工作表

Set ws = ThisWorkbook.Sheets("Sheet1")

' 设置要操作的范围

Set rng = ws.UsedRange

' 遍历每个单元格,删除匹配的值

For Each cell In rng

If cell.Value = deleteValue Then

cell.Value = ""

End If

Next cell

End Sub

3. 运行VBA脚本

  • 步骤1:在VBA编辑器中,点击“运行”按钮或按F5键。
  • 步骤2:返回Excel工作表,检查删除结果。

四、使用条件格式清除特定值

1. 应用条件格式

条件格式可以帮助我们突出显示特定的值,然后手动删除这些值。

  • 步骤1:选择包含数据的列
  • 步骤2:点击菜单栏上的“开始”选项卡,然后点击“条件格式”按钮。
  • 步骤3:选择“突出显示单元格规则”,然后选择“等于”。
  • 步骤4:输入要删除的值,选择一种格式。

2. 删除突出显示的值

  • 步骤1:应用条件格式后,匹配的值会被突出显示。
  • 步骤2:手动选择这些单元格,按Delete键删除值。

五、利用公式删除特定值

1. 使用IF函数

可以使用IF函数在另一个单元格中生成新的值,排除特定的值。

  • 步骤1:在一个空列中输入公式,例如 =IF(A1="要删除的值","",A1)
  • 步骤2:将公式向下拖动,应用到所有单元格。
  • 步骤3:复制新列,粘贴为数值,删除旧列。

2. 使用数组公式

数组公式可以帮助我们一次性删除特定的值。

  • 步骤1:选择要操作的范围
  • 步骤2:输入数组公式,例如 =IF(A1:A10="要删除的值","",A1:A10)
  • 步骤3:按Ctrl+Shift+Enter,应用数组公式。

六、批量删除空白单元格

1. 选择空白单元格

  • 步骤1:选择包含数据的列
  • 步骤2:按Ctrl+G,调出“定位条件”对话框。
  • 步骤3:选择“空值”,点击确定。

2. 删除空白单元格

  • 步骤1:选中所有空白单元格后,右键点击,选择“删除”。
  • 步骤2:选择“上移”或“左移”,删除空白单元格。

七、利用数据验证

1. 设置数据验证规则

数据验证可以帮助我们阻止用户输入特定的值。

  • 步骤1:选择包含数据的列
  • 步骤2:点击菜单栏上的“数据”选项卡,然后点击“数据验证”按钮。
  • 步骤3:在“数据验证”对话框中,选择“自定义”。
  • 步骤4:输入公式,例如 =A1<>"要删除的值"

2. 删除不符合规则的值

  • 步骤1:应用数据验证规则后,不符合规则的值会被标记。
  • 步骤2:手动删除这些值,确保数据一致性。

通过上述方法,我们可以有效地删除Excel表格中的特定值。不同的方法适用于不同的场景,选择适合自己的方法可以提高工作效率。希望这篇文章对你有所帮助。

相关问答FAQs:

1. 如何删除Excel表中的数值?
可以通过以下步骤来删除Excel表中的数值:

  • 选择包含数值的单元格或区域。
  • 点击键盘上的"Delete"键,或者右键单击选择"删除"选项。
  • 在弹出的对话框中,选择"删除所有数值"或"清除内容"选项。
  • 确认删除操作,数值将被从Excel表中删除。

2. 怎样清空Excel表中的数值而不删除其他内容?
如果您只想清空Excel表中的数值而保留其他内容,可以按照以下步骤进行操作:

  • 选择包含数值的单元格或区域。
  • 点击键盘上的"Delete"键,或者右键单击选择"清除内容"选项。
  • 在弹出的对话框中,选择"仅清除数值"选项。
  • 确认清除操作,数值将被清空,但其他内容将保留不变。

3. 如何通过筛选功能去掉Excel表中的某些数值?
如果您只想去掉Excel表中的特定数值,可以使用筛选功能来实现:

  • 选择包含数值的列。
  • 在Excel的"数据"选项卡中,点击"筛选"按钮。
  • 在列标题上出现的下拉箭头中,选择"筛选"选项。
  • 在弹出的筛选窗口中,输入要去掉的数值,然后点击"确定"。
  • Excel将会自动筛选出不包含该数值的行,您可以将这些行删除或复制到其他位置。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4804667

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部